In Vitro Antimicrobial Activity of Doripenem, a New Carbapenem

The doripenem MICs at which 90% of the tested strains were inhibited ranged from 0.03 to 1 µg/ml for 10 species of Enterobacteriaceae (n = 351), from 0.03 to 0.12 µg/ml for oxacillin-susceptible staphylococci (n = 119), from 4 to 32 µg/ml for oxacillin-resistant staphylococci (n = 64), from
0.008 to 0.06 µg/ml for penicillin-susceptible streptococci (n = 132), and from 1 to 4 µg/ml for penicillin-resistant streptococci (n = 51). Overall, doripenem demonstrated in vitro activity similar to that of meropenem against gram-negative pathogens and to that of imipenem against gram-positive pathogens.
